HistoricalCoins New Search « Previous : Next » Sale: CNG 61, Lot: 1556. Closing Date: Sep 25, 2002. JULIUS CAESAR. BID Estimate $500 JULIUS CAESAR. January-February 44 BC. AR Denarius (4.16 gm). M. Mettius, moneyer. Laureate head of Caesar right, lituus and simpulum behind / Venus standing left, holding Victory in right hand, sceptre in left, shield resting on globe; I to left. Crawford 480/3; Sear, CRI 100; Sydenham 1056; BMCRR 4143; RSC 34. Toned VF, banker's mark on cheek, field marks, uneven strike.
